2017 World Judo Juniors Championships
The 2017 World Judo Juniors Championships was an edition of the World Judo Juniors Championships, organised by the International Judo Federation. It was held in Zagreb, Croatia from 18–21 October 2017. The final day of competition featured a mixed team event, won by team Japan.
